Municipal Grant Program Funds Student Education and Special Needs Support
Calahorra city council has launched a second line of financial aid totaling 26,500 euros to assist families with school material expenses, according to municipal announcements. The program is designed to support students enrolled in Early Childhood Education, Special Education, and other eligible tiers as families prepare for the upcoming academic year.
Targeted Municipal Support for Local Families
The municipal funding package specifically targets educational supplies needed for students across specific learning stages. According to municipal details, the initiative covers school materials for Early Childhood Education and Special Education students in the region.
By allocating 26,500 euros to this second line of subsidies, the local administration aims to offset baseline costs associated with the school term.
